Summary

Campbellsville University is a private institution that was founded in 1906.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 3,074, its setting is rural, and the campus size is 95 acres. It utilizes a semester-based academic calendar. Campbellsville University's ranking in the 2013 edition of Best Colleges is Regional Universities (South), 74. Its tuition and fees are $21,600 (2012-13).

School mission and unique qualities (as provided by the school):

Campbellsville University is a comprehensive, Christian institution that offers undergraduate and graduate programs. The university stresses academic excellence solidly grounded in the liberal arts, personal growth, integrity, and fellowship within a caring environment. The university seeks to prepare students to enrich their own lives through life long learning, to contribute to their respective disciplines through continued scholarship, and to improve society as Christian servant leaders.

Applying

When applying to Campbellsville University, it's important to note the application deadline is August 1. Scores for either the ACT or SAT test are due August 1. The application fee at Campbellsville University is $20. It is selective, with an acceptance rate of 63.3 percent.

Academic Life

The student-faculty ratio at Campbellsville University is 13:1, and the school has 65.6 percent of its classes with fewer than 20 students. The most popular majors at Campbellsville University include: Education; Business, Management, Marketing, and Related Support Services; Homeland Security, Law Enforcement, Firefighting and Related Protective Services; Theology and Religious Vocations; and Communication, Journalism, and Related Programs. The average freshman retention rate, an indicator of student satisfaction, is 67.7 percent.

Student Life

Campbellsville University has a total undergraduate enrollment of 3,074, with a gender distribution of 42.3 percent male students and 57.7 percent female students. At this school, 47.0 percent of the students live in college-owned, -operated, or -affiliated housing and 53.0 percent of students live off campus. Campbellsville University is part of the NAIA athletic conference.

Campus Info & Services

Campbellsville University offers a number of student services including nonremedial tutoring, placement service, health service, and health insurance. Campbellsville University also offers campus safety and security services like 24-hour foot and vehicle patrols, late night transport/escort service, 24-hour emergency telephones, lighted pathways/sidewalks, and controlled dormitory access (key, security card, etc). Of the students at Campbellsville University, 80 percent have cars on campus. Alcohol is not permitted for students of legal age at Campbellsville University.

Paying for School

At Campbellsville University, 87.8 percent of full-time undergraduates receive some kind of need-based financial aid and the average need-based scholarship or grant award is $13,923.
